Passmark

This is the most ubiquitous GPU benchmark. It gives the graphics card a thorough evaluation under various types of load, providing four separate benchmarks for Direct3D versions 9, 10, 11 and 12 (the last being done in 4K resolution if possible), and few more tests engaging DirectCompute capabilities.

Tesla T4 has a 1254% higher aggregate performance score, an age advantage of 2 years, and a 133.3% more advanced lithography process.

The Tesla T4 is our recommended choice as it beats the Radeon R8 M445DX in performance tests.

Be aware that Radeon R8 M445DX is a notebook card while Tesla T4 is a workstation one.
